Calgary Hitmen collecting Teddy Bears in brand new Teddy Bear Toss

Nov 20 2020, 10:34 pm

It may not look quite the same as usual, but the Calgary Hitmen Teddy Bear Toss will be going forward in 2020, regardless.

Due to the ongoing COVID-19 pandemic, the Hitmen have had to reshape the way they receive teddy bear donations.

Usually the Teddy Bear Toss would see thousands of stuffed animals thrown onto the ice of the Saddledome following the Hitmen’s first goal of the game, but given that public health measures have cancelled in-person attendance at professional sports games, organizers had to get a little creative.

“Even though we are unable to hold our traditional teddy bear toss game this December due to the COVID-19 pandemic, there is still a tremendous need from Southern Alberta charities for stuffed toys this holiday season,ā€ said Hitmen Assistant Manager of Business Operations Rob Kerr, in the release.

ā€œThere is currently demand for over 18,000 bears but that number is expected to grow as we move closer to December.Ā  It is our hope the great citizens of Calgary and area will support this unique collection so we can once again help the many agencies that need our support.ā€

Don’t worry, though, because the new event still includes the tossing of teddy bears!

According to a release from The Hitmen, a new Teddy Bear Lane will be created this December allowing for participants to drive by the Saddledome to toss a teddy bear into an inflatable outdoor rink.

Those who donate will also be privy to music, a video screen, decorated trees, and a visit from Santa during the trip.

Teddy Bears can be purchased on site, as well as purchased online for $15, or you can always bring your own to donate.

Donations go towards 40 charitable organizations including The Salvation Army, Alberta Children’s Hospital, Wood’s Homes, and more.

The Teddy Bear Toss will take place from December 4 to 6, though Calgarians can donate online at any time.
